
SHERIDAN, WYOMING – April 15, 2025 - A groundbreaking leap in secure data transmission for next-gen broadband communication
In an era where digital transformation relies heavily on the seamless and secure flow of data, Fraunhofer Institute for Photonic Microsystems IPMS, in collaboration with aconnic AG, has unveiled a significant innovation for the future of 5G and 6G networks. Through the “RealSec5G” project, the partners have developed a new TSN-MACsec IP core that marks a turning point in merging data security with real-time capabilities.
An integrated solution for tomorrow’s communication needs
The new TSN-MACsec IP core, developed as part of the “RealSec5G” initiative, uniquely combines two previously separate technologies: TSN (Time-Sensitive Networking) and MACsec (Media Access Control Security). This integration allows for both timely transmission of critical data and robust protection against cyber threats—all in a single, easy-to-implement system.
The aim of the project was clear: to build a cost-effective and scalable solution that fulfills the dual requirements of functional safety and data security. The result is a powerful IP core that operates on a practical FPGA platform, offering high-speed data handling in multigigabit networks.
“By combining the two Ethernet IP core standards TSN and MACsec, we have succeeded in efficiently combining functional security and data security,” said Dr. Alexander Noack, Division Director at Fraunhofer IPMS. “As a result, we are developing the basis for secure communication in 5G/6G networks and the future requirements regarding security requirements for post-quantum encryption.”
Real-world testing proves success under pressure
To ensure the reliability of the new IP core, the system was tested under realistic conditions, including simulated cyberattack scenarios. The results were impressive: not only did the platform maintain transmission speeds and accurate timestamps, but it also ensured correct and authenticated data transfers. This proves the solution's readiness for deployment in sensitive and high-demand environments.

Looking ahead: Toward smarter, safer networks
With the RealSec5G project concluding on April 30, 2025, Fraunhofer IPMS and aconnic AG are already exploring future collaborations to enhance industrial communication solutions. This includes expanding into post-quantum cryptography, aligning security protocols with the demands of future technologies.
The innovation aligns with global efforts to enhance cybersecurity and digital sovereignty in communication technologies. Supported by the Federal Office for Information Security and funded through Germany’s economic stimulus program, RealSec5G sets a benchmark for secure communication infrastructures in the digital age.
